Transaction fcfd7abf3ea517ee802fb985abbbfa5907c5787947e5c316ffb57876d18eea5e
1 Input
2 Outputs
- fcfd7abf3ea517ee802fb985abbbfa5907c5787947e5c316ffb57876d18eea5e:0
- fcfd7abf3ea517ee802fb985abbbfa5907c5787947e5c316ffb57876d18eea5e:1
value 22638519
address 18aZtgBrq1rg5ucQEjYEur8j671SB54ucg
value 335476
address 1F2qxgVAHYMD5dBWAJpUHrM39ccy5ZNEYm